Contact Us

Shoot Us a Quick Message

This is not a valid email address. Please try again.

Call, Mail or Email

Feel free to reach out to us via phone or email. One of our representatives will answer you as quickly as possible.

Call:(504)733-0603 or 800-375-3774


Mail: P.O. Box 23742, New Orleans, LA 70183

Fax: 504-734-7328

Our Location

order:0" allowfullscreen>